Eleven Twenty Two

Eleven Twenty-Two is a true “speakeasy” like the ones of yesteryear. To enter the lounge push the button at the door and a host will greet you. The cocktail lounge was named one of the best speakeasy bars on the planet by Venue Report magazine. The Hatch 

The Hatch Rotisserie & Bar offers creative cocktails as well as beer and red and white wine on tap. Try delicious creations such as their Mockingbird, which is a delightful mix of peach tea, gin, pineapple, and egg white, or enjoy a classic drink such as My Grandpa’s Old Fashioned or a classic Manhattan. Pine Street Saloon 

Pine Street Saloon, the best dive-bar in Paso Robles, is housed in one of the city’s oldest buildings and has a great casual, country feel. But beware: the Saloon is rumored to be haunted and was even the subject of an episode of the Travel Channel’s hit show, The Dead Files. They have great live music, two pool tables, an outdoor smoking lounge, and special events and a full bar.
